PRE-QUALIFICATION OF CLEARING AGENTS FOR NACA

17th January, 2023

A.   Preamble

The National Agency for the Control of AIDS (NACA) has received funding from Global Fund in continuance of the pursuit of its statutory responsibilities for HIV/AIDS treatment, care & Support and strengthening of health systems in Nigeria by further addressing the gaps in the National HIV prevention and treatment program.

 

The National Agency for the Control of AIDS (NACA) as part of its statutory responsibility for HIV/AIDS treatment, care and support and strengthening health systems in Nigeria has received funding from the Federal Government of Nigeria to support the ongoing prevention and treatment interventions in Nigeria.

 

NACA has placed orders and requires the products to be cleared from different port of entry and requires the services of clearing agents to help clear international bound commodities as soon as it arrives.

 

A.   Pre-qualification requirement

To qualify for consideration, interested companies are required to submit quotation including the under listed documents:

 

·        Evidence of Certificate of Incorporation with the Corporate Affairs Commission (CAC) including Form CAC1.1 or CAC02 and CAC07.

·        Evidence of Company’s Income Tax Clearance Certificate for the last three (3) years (2019, 2020 and 2021) valid till 31st December, 2022.

·        Evidence of Pension Clearance Certificate valid till 31st December, 2022

·        Evidence of Industrial Training Fund (ITF) Compliance Certificate valid till 31st December, 2022.

·        Evidence of current Nigeria Social Insurance Trust Fund (NSITF) Compliance Certificate valid till 31st December, 2022;

·        Evidence of Registration on the National Database of Federal Contractors, Consultants and Service Providers by submission of Interim Registration Report (IRR) expiring on 31/12/2022 issued by the BPP.

·        Sworn Affidavit:

a.    Certifying that the company is not in receivership, insolvency or bankruptcy. Stating that no officer of NACA or Bureau of Public Procurement is a

b.    Director or Shareholder or has any pecuniary interest in the bidder.

c.    Also, that none of the Directors of the Company has been convicted for a criminal offence in relation to fraud or financial impropriety in any court in Nigeria or elsewhere.

d.    And that all information presented in the bid is true and correct in all particulars.

·        Company’s Audited Account for the last three (3) years (2019, 2020 and

2021)

·        Reference Letter from a reputable commercial bank within the period of the advert  indicating willingness to provide credit facility for the execution of the project when needed;

·        Company’s profile with the Curriculum Vitae of the Key Staff to be deployed for the consultancy, including copies of their Academic/ Professional qualifications;

·        Verifiable document of 3 similar jobs executed in the last Ten (10) years including Letter of Award and completion certificates

·        The minimum validity period of the Tender should be One Hundred and Twenty (120) Days:

·        Signed Cover letter attached to the technical submission with the company’s letter head. Any submission without a cover letter will be disqualified:

·        Evidence of Current  Certification/Compliance with Council of the Regulation of Freight Forwarding in Nigeria (CRFFN).
